which exhaust to buy?

I was wondering what exhaust to get. I want performance but i dont want it to be loud. I thought about getting a remus twin turbo muffler and then getting 2.5 inch piping all the way back. But then i heard about RSR and i heard they were quiet.

Let me know what you guys think. Tell me about any you have heard about.

Since you want a deep sound and are going to put in 2.5 inch pipes i would use the greddy evo2 muffler, there hard to find though i have only seen one used. If you want to buy the whole cat-back i just bought mine for $505. It was worth every penny though i love the sound.
